Art’s Angle: Just Imagine


Before the Kansas game, mentioned two statistics his Tar Heels had to improve on from their win over Elon. They had to crash the boards against the bigger Jayhawks and make more than the 13 free throws than against the Phoenix. Check, check. The Tar Heels went to the foul line 31 times and made 28, a UNC road record of .903. (Chapelboro.com)
